Job Requirements

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• 1 to 2 years of bartending experience
  • Certified to serve alcohol
  • CPR/AED certification required within the first 30 days of hire
  • Ability to routinely and repetitively bend to lift more than 20 lbs
  • Ability to work in a stationery position and move about the Cafe for prolonged periods of time

Job Qualifications

  • Certified to serve alcohol
  • CPR/AED certification required within the first 30 days of hire
  • Experience with inventory and ordering
  • 1 to 2 years of bartending experience
  • High School Diploma or GED

Job Duties

  • Follows recipes in order to appropriately prepare cocktails and other drinks including adding garnish
  • Serves members and customers in a timely fashion including checking identification accepting payment and answering any questions that may arise
  • Maintains cleanliness by cleaning bar surface furniture and equipment and returning used dishware to the bar or kitchen
  • Maintains supplies by re-stocking liquors wines beer and non-alcoholic ingredients and replacing beer barrels
  • Reconciles the bar's cash register at the end of the shift
